Lucas Zelnick is a stand-up comedian born, raised, and based in New York City, who challenges his cushy upbringing through punch-heavy material. Lucas has appeared in SF Sketchfest and the New York Comedy Festival. He’s been featured in the New York Times, appeared as a guest on Amazon Prime Video’s Sports Talk, and is a tour opener for Ashley Gavin. In 2022, Lucas began headlining comedy clubs nationally, including the Helium and Zanies clubs. For no particular reason, he also earned an MBA from the Stanford Graduate School of Business. Lucas’s stand-up clips have exploded online, where he has received over 100M views and 250K+ followers across Instagram and TikTok.

Lucas joined The Show to talk about touring, his style of comedy, growing up rich, being a hunk, Women’s History Month, liberals vs. conservatives, his mother dating Jeffrey Epstein in the ’80s, and much more. Christian’s mother, a hater of New York liberals, also joined The Show to ask Lucas some questions. Then, Lucas’s mom, a New York liberal, FaceTimed him, so Lucas brought her on The Show too.
